Transaction 105c6ab64eab111717679266324379da4a95f6b3151b5492ddf4453765a05d45

1 Input
2 Outputs
  • 105c6ab64eab111717679266324379da4a95f6b3151b5492ddf4453765a05d45:0
  • value  2485119
    address  1Frw35Q9jB5isdJjHYVCwoMNmFWf6MAjZe
  • 105c6ab64eab111717679266324379da4a95f6b3151b5492ddf4453765a05d45:1
  • value  1776294
    address  1JFio2NoQyxdem8g7ruErGoHJZeMDwuEYx